Q: I live off post. What do I need to do to bring my guns through the gate to get to the range?
A: If your guns are not registered, you would need to register them at the All American Visitor Center. When registering your guns, you will need the serial numbers, make, model, color, and caliber. Do not bring the weapons inside the check point. When coming on post, the gun and ammo need to be separate from each other.
